Steve Hilton Leads California Governor Race Amid Democratic Disarray
Steve Hilton, a former Fox News host and British political adviser, is leading the polls in the race to succeed Gavin Newsom as California's governor. Despite the state's historical Democratic dominance, Hilton's campaign has gained traction due to a fractured Democratic field and his appeal to a diverse voter base. Hilton, who has connections with President Trump's cabinet, is capitalizing on the discontent with California's current Democratic leadership, emphasizing issues like high living costs and economic challenges. His campaign strategy includes extensive grassroots engagement across the state, contrasting with the traditional media-focused campaigns.
